Scottish Schools Athletics Association Indoor Championships

On Wednesday 7 February, the Scottish Schools Athletics Association Indoor Championships took place at the Emirates Arena in Glasgow.

Dollar pupil Sarah Coutts (Form III) competed in the U16 800m, and put in such a strong qualifying run that she easily reached the final. In that race, she came fifth but ran so quickly that she broke the previous school record.

Then, in the U16 1500m, she also ran yet another comfortable qualifying race; her finish there ensured her progress to that final, too. And in the final of the 1500m, Sarah ran what her coaches admiringly called ‘a mature, fast-paced race’. ‘Drawing upon her experience, she secured an excellent 2nd place finish in a time of 4 mins, 38.23secs, thereby setting yet another new school record for U16 in the 1500m. This impressive time earned her the silver medal at these important championships.
